Is it possible to speed up the Apple Watch update process?

Unfortunately, as an end-user, there is no direct way to speed up the Apple Watch update process. The update installation time depends on factors such as the size of the update, your internet connection speed, and the current server load. Patience is often the best approach in waiting for the update to complete.
